I'd like to "register" some ioctl numbers for driver development. 
Attached is a patch for ioctl-numbers.txt, as requested in the same file.

diff -ur ./linux-2.6.10-org/Documentation/ioctl-number.txt ./linux-2.6.10/Documentation/ioctl-number.txt
--- ./linux-2.6.10-org/Documentation/ioctl-number.txt	2005-01-21 11:53:29.000000000 +0100
+++ ./linux-2.6.10/Documentation/ioctl-number.txt	2005-01-21 11:55:34.000000000 +0100
@@ -181,6 +181,8 @@
 0xA3	90-9F	linux/dtlk.h
 0xAB	00-1F	linux/nbd.h
 0xAC	00-1F	linux/raw.h
+0xAC	A0-BF	ACOUSTA Electronic	in development:
+					<mailto:schauer@acousta.at>
 0xAD	00	Netfilter device	in development:
 					<mailto:rusty@rustcorp.com.au>	
 0xB0	all	RATIO devices		in development:
